Recover, repair, reuse: circular economy in practice

February saw the start of a new collaboration between our Barry site and the recovery service. Following a comprehensive in-house training programme from our experienced pallet recovery specialists, the team at Barry has begun hand sorting and repairing for reuse, pallets that have been collected from building sites. We’re forecasting handling more than 125,000 pallets a year here, and expect to be able to return 70% of these ‘single use’ pallets to the original user.

As part of our strategic plan to expand our recovery depot network to meet the growing demand for our recovery and reuse service, our Ellesmere Port site has now also come on board with the collaboration.
